Embodiment 1

[0114] 1. Strawberry mother plant cultivation

[0115] 1) Strawberry mother plant culture substrate preparation: Mix peat, vermiculite, and coconut bran in a volume ratio of 2:1:1, spray the substrate with a concentration of 800 times the seedling bacteria, mix well, cover the film and Seal the surrounding area tightly for sterilization and disinfection, and remove the film after 7 days;

[0116] 2) On April 3rd, select a virus-free robust strawberry plant as the mother plant, and plant it in the culture medium of the mother plant.

[0117] 3) After slowing down the seedlings of the mother plant, according to the growth of the plant, topdress the nitrogen, phosphorus and potassium balanced fertilizer once every 15 days, and the average amount of each application is 6g per plant.

[0118] 2. Obtain stolon seedlings and prepare celery germination seedlings

[0119] 1) Obtain stolon seedlings:

Abstract

The invention discloses a production method for strawberry seedling propagation and celery crop rotation in a northern area and solves the problems of high seedling propagation cost, unstable seedlingquality and low efficiency existing in existing strawberry production. The production method comprises the steps: 1, cultivating strawberry mother plants, namely 1) preparing a strawberry mother plant culture medium; 2) selecting virus-free robust strawberry plants as mother plants in early April, and carrying out field planting on the virus-free robust strawberry plants in the mother plant culture medium; and 3) recovering the mother plants, and then, additionally applying a nitrogen-phosphorus-potassium balanced fertilizer once every other 15 days according to the growth vigor of the plants; 2, acquiring creeping stem seedlings, and preparing for celery germination acceleration and seedling culture, namely 1) acquiring the creeping stem seedlings; and 2) carrying out celery germinationacceleration and seedling culture, namely starting celery seedling culture work when creeping stems of the strawberry mother plants sprout; 3, cultivating robust strawberry seedlings; 4, harvesting the strawberry seedlings, and carrying out field planting on celeries; 5, cultivating the strawberries in a greenhouse; and 6, carrying out harvesting, namely, harvesting fresh strawberries to make thefresh strawberries appear on the market from the new year to the spring festival, and harvesting the celeries in good time before or after the new year according to market demands.

technical field [0001] The invention relates to a cultivation method belonging to the technical field of agricultural production, more precisely, the invention relates to a high-efficiency production method of strawberry seedling breeding and celery rotation in the northern region. Background technique [0002] Strawberry is a perennial herbaceous plant of Rosaceae (Rosaceae). Strawberry fruit is tender and juicy, rich in nutrition, and has a strong fruit aroma, which is deeply loved by consumers. In recent years, with the improvement of people's living standards, the market demand for strawberries has increased significantly, and the planting area of ​​strawberries in my country has also increased year by year. [0003] Seedling breeding is a key link in strawberry production, and the quality of seedlings is directly related to field yield and fruit quality.
